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to notify my neighbor before building a fence on our property line?

Yes. Under the California Good Neighbor Fence Law (Civil Code Section 841), you must provide a 30-day written notice before replacing a shared boundary fence in Highgrove. The 2026 amendment requires this notice to include a cost estimate and design specifications. Failure to comply can result in losing the right to seek cost-sharing.

What are the height and placement rules for a fence on my property?

Highgrove zoning allows a maximum 3-foot height in the front yard and 6 feet in the rear, with a 0-foot setback permitted. For corner lots, a visibility 'sight triangle' must be maintained—no obstructions over 3 feet high within 10 feet of the property corner. What fencing materials hold up best in Highgrove's soil?

The moderate soil corrosivity index requires G90 galvanized steel posts and fasteners. Untreated steel will rust, causing unsightly streaks. Given the moderate to heavy termite risk, avoid untreated wood in direct ground contact. Composite or pressure-treated lumber with proper flashing is recommended to prevent decay and infestation.

What is required before you dig the first post hole?

State law requires a utility locate request via DigAlert 811 at least two working days before excavation. Can I have a smart gate for my pool area?

Yes, but it must integrate with California's pool safety code. The gate must self-close and self-latch, with the latch mechanism placed at least 54 inches high. A smart IoT latch can provide remote status alerts, which is a growing trend for managing liability. The entire barrier must still achieve the 60-inch minimum height.
